1+ months

Software Engineer in Hardware Development, Everyday Robot Project

Google Inc
Mountain View, CA 94035
  • Jobs Rated
Software Engineer in Hardware Development, Everyday Robot Project

Software Engineering

Mountain View, CA (HQ)

X is Alphabets moonshot factory. We are a diverse group of inventors and entrepreneurs who build and launch technologies that aim to improve the lives of millions, even billions, of people. Our goal: 10x impact on the worlds most intractable problems, not just 10% improvement. We approach projects that have the aspiration and riskiness of research with the speed and ambition of a startup.

We are the Everyday Robot Project at X, a moonshot that brings together people with varied skill sets and backgrounds to build a future where robots can be as helpful to people in the physical world as computers now are in the virtual world. We believe that the future of robotics and AI can unfold in a way that has lasting positive impact in our everyday lives and our wider communities. Our mission is to build learning robots that help people everyday and everywhere live better lives. Creating robots that can learn in different waysinvolves navigating some of the hardest challenges in robotics today. Its an ambiguous and iterative process, so weve worked hard to create a team environment where collaboration and creativity can flourish, and where people always feel comfortable bringing their unique perspectives and expertise to the table.

We're looking for SWEs excited about robotics that have a passion for making robotics systems come to life. As a part of the hardware testing team, you will provide software and hardware solutions to drive our project testing in design, manufacturing, reliability, and operations. This role offers a chance to innovate and make an impact on a growing project, working with a diverse group of roboticists, designers, software engineers, and technicians.

You will design and implement critical components of our hardware test SW infrastructure. Youll be writing code to add features to our automated test framework, drivers for our test hardware, interfaces to our robot system, and following good coding practice with unit and integration tests. Your work will span services running in production all the way down to tests directly interfacing with robot hardware. Your expertise in SW is balanced out with a breadth of cross functional experience or interest. You like your bytes to have an impact on objects in the real world - testing our motion and sensing systems as they interact with the world. Your work will drive quality and product excellence for our robots, generating insights that we learn from to improve the product and delight our users.


+ Write and maintain testing libraries for a variety of HW systems with high stability and reliability

+ Provide solutions for automation of data pipelines to generate data for our test ecosystem

+ Plan, design, develop, validate and deploy hardware testing solutions through the full product life cycle (i.e. prototype development, characterization, calibration, and validation)

+ Generate insights and recommendations from test data to improve product excellence

Minimum Qualifications

+ Demonstrated industry experienced programmer

+ Expert in Python, experienced developing on Linux

+ Demonstrated ability to plan and execute self-directed projects

+ Track record of collaborative coding, SW design, and code review

+ Effective collaborator, comfortable working on multidisciplinary teams

Preferred Qualifications

+ Experience with automation for testing HW products, in a manufacturing environment

+ Ability to set up, manage, and run data pipelines in a production environment

+ Proficient in C+

+ About X, the moonshot factory

X creates radical new technologies to solve some of the worlds biggest problems. We develop uncomfortably ambitious, potentially world-changing new ideas such as self-driving cars, balloon-powered Internet and smart contact lenses. Were a team of makers, entrepreneurs, engineers, designers and scientists with deep technical expertise who love the challenge of the seemingly impossible. X was formerly known as Google[x] and is part of Alphabet .

At X, we don't just accept difference - we celebrate it, we support it, and we thrive on it for the benefit of our employees, our products and our community. We are proud to be an equal opportunity workplace and is an affirmative action employer. We are committed to equal employment opportunity regardless of race, color, ancestry, religion, sex, national origin, sexual orientation, age, citizenship, marital status, disability, gender identity or Veteran status. We also consider qualified applicants regardless of criminal histories, consistent with legal requirements.

If you have a disability or special need that requires accommodation, please contact us at:x-accommodation-request@x.team.



Jobs Rated Reports for Software Engineer

Posted: 2021-03-17 Expires: 2021-06-09

Before you go...

Our free job seeker tools include alerts for new jobs, saving your favorites, optimized job matching, and more! Just enter your email below.

Share this job:

Software Engineer in Hardware Development, Everyday Robot Project

Google Inc
Mountain View, CA 94035

Join us to start saving your Favorite Jobs!

Sign In Create Account
Software Engineer
8th2017 - Software Engineer
Overall Rating: 8/199
Median Salary: $100,690

Work Environment
Very Low
Very Good
Powered ByCareerCast